The perfect companion: netbook or notebook?
Published in The Egyptian Gazette on 16 - 03 - 2010

SIZE is a very important factor in one's life. If it is a diamond, the bigger the better, if a dress the smaller the better ��" Size is the parameter on which things are generally judged. So where does technology fit in this messy matrix?
Intel's latest range of processors offers enhanced visual displays and an expanded wireless ecosystem, important to anyone who uses the Internet for business and pleasure. The price of a transistor in the newest chip family is about one million the average price of a transistor in 1968. If car prices fell at the same rate, a new car today would cost about one cent!
Like clothes, diamonds and cars, computers also have a perfect fit. A fit that suits one's needs and maybe even one's handbag! The wide range of products in the market is confusing and really does not help the consumer know which to add in his shopping basket ��" hence below is a simple differentiation on what really suits his needs.
One may ask the question: Am I going on a road trip and I want to stay connected, what is my perfect fit? If one is onthe go and wants to stay in touch with friends and loved then, his perfect fit is the netbook.
Any netbook is one's Internet companion! netbooks are lightweight, compact, portable Internet connectivity mean that has great battery life.
Netbooks' increased portability and convenience in size that makes them fit into a modestly sized handbag or briefcase with all the other paraphernalia of a busy working person yet offer full functionality to the user.
So basically, now the Internet comes in a smaller, sleeker, more convenient package of a netbook powered by the incredibly small, amazingly smart processors! With its energy smart designs netbooks' functions vary from accessing e-mail, the web, news, chat, videos, photos and music wherever its user goes and all while packing light!
Once again it is the advances in technology and the drive for efficiency that have opened the way for a whole new way of thinking about portable Internet power. Intel, probably the most recognisable name in computer chip technology, is leading the way. Ultra thin chips with low battery consumption and heat output allow designers to reduce the physical size of the computer case and the battery while maintaining performance.
If the case is “I prefer working outside and downloading a lot of data, what is my fit?!” Well if one really needs his storage space or even if the user is a regular Joe that downloads a lot of movies, his perfect fit would be a notebook! A notebook is almost a regular PC but in a small package. With a hard drive that gives enormous storage space and the ability to multi-function. Notebook computers are small personal computers designed for using on the move. notebooks usually have all the functions of a desktop computer but are portable spacesavers.
There are many benefits to using a notebook. Just like a netbook is an onthe- go easy to carry device so is one's notebook! A notebook can be used anywhere which means one can manage his time more productively. Having a notebook means having instant access to information, whether it is from files previously saved on the hard drive or off of the Internet. Notebooks are small computers which is great when space is at a minimum. When not in use, a notebook can be closed and put away in a small space.
A perfect conclusion would be: one's best fit is what suits his needs the most. If a user's only requirementsare staying online and having a small, portable device that looks cool then go with the netbook. If one's job, school work or one just needs that extra storage space, then best guess is to go with the notebook. But what if one needs both? Who cares, it's high time to throw the one-size-fits-all concept. Both the netbook and the laptop complement each other ��" absolutely no harm in owning both.
